Abstract
This paper presents a strategy for investigating life cycle performance of a product by means of analysing the cumulative energy expenditure (CEE). The strategy involves the use of energy life cycle data on materials, processes, machine elements, subassemblies and assemblies. These are used in a modular approach to put together a concept with the minimum requirement for detailed data. The individual modules need to be categorized according to variables that can be estimated with sufficient confidence early on during the design.
